- 博客(23)
- 收藏
- 关注
转载 SpringMVC Controller 介绍
一、简介 在SpringMVC中,控制器Controller负责处理由DispatcherServlet分发的请求,它把用户请求的数据经过业务处理层处理之后封装成一个Model,然后再把该Model返回给对应的View进行展示。在SpringMVC中提供了一...
2017-10-15 18:12:00
119
转载 mybatis入门基础(八)-----查询缓存
阅读目录 一、什么是查询缓存 二、一级缓存 三、二级缓存 回到顶部 一、什么是查询缓存 mybatis提供查询缓存,用于减轻数据压力,提高数据库性能。 mybaits提供一级缓存,和二级缓存。 1.1. 一级缓存是sqlSession级别的...
2017-10-15 16:59:00
130
转载 mybatis入门基础(七)----延迟加载
阅读目录 一、什么是延迟加载 二、使用association实现延迟加载 三、延迟加载在mybatis核心配置文件sqlMapConfig.xml中的配置 回到顶部 一、什么是延迟加载 resultMap可以实现高级映射(使用association、collec...
2017-10-15 16:57:00
136
转载 mybatis入门基础(六)----高级映射(一对一,一对多,多对多)
阅读目录 一:订单商品数据模型 二、一对一查询 三、一对多查询 四、多对多查询 回到顶部 一:订单商品数据模型 1.数据库执行脚本 创建数据库表代码: 1 CREATE TABLE items ( 2 id INT NOT NULL AUTO_I...
2017-10-15 16:55:00
164
转载 mybatis入门基础(五)----动态SQL
阅读目录 一:动态SQL 二:SQL片段 三:foreach 回到顶部 一:动态SQL 1.1.定义 mybatis核心对sql语句进行灵活操作,通过表达式进行判断,对sql进行灵活拼接、组装。 1.2.案例需求 用户信息综合查询列表这...
2017-10-15 16:35:00
80
转载 mybatis入门基础(四)----输入映射和输出映射
阅读目录 一:输入映射 二:输出映射 回到顶部 一:输入映射 通过parameterType指定输入参数的类型,类型可以是简单类型、hashmap、pojo的包装类型。 1.1.传递pojo的包装对象 1.1.1.需求描述 完成用户信息的综合查询...
2017-10-15 16:33:00
98
转载 mybatis入门基础(三)----SqlMapConfig.xml全局配置文件解析
阅读目录 一:SqlMapConfig.xml配置文件的内容和配置顺序如下 二:properties属性 三:settings全局参数配置 四:typeAiases(别名)--重点掌握 五:typeHandlers(类型处理器) 六:mappers(映射配置) ...
2017-10-15 16:31:00
84
转载 mybatis入门基础(二)----原始dao的开发和mapper代理开发
阅读目录 一:原始dao开发方法 二:mapper代理方法(只需要mapper接口,相当于dao接口) 承接上一篇mybatis入门基础(一) 看过上一篇的朋友,肯定可以看出,里面的MybatisService中存在大量的重复代码,看起来不是很清楚,但第一次那样写...
2017-10-15 16:28:00
80
转载 MyBatis入门基础(一)
阅读目录 一:对原生态JDBC问题的总结 二:MyBatis框架 三:mybatis入门程序 四:mybatis和Hibernate的本质区别与应用场景 五:小结 回到顶部 一:对原生态JDBC问题的总结 新项目要使用mybatis作为持久层框架,由于本...
2017-10-15 16:27:00
92
转载 Forward和Redirect的区别
阅读目录 一:间接请求转发(Redirect) 二:直接请求转发(Forward) 用户向服务器发送了一次HTTP请求,该请求可能会经过多个信息资源处理以后才返回给用户,各个信息资源使用请求转发机制相互转发请求,但是用户是感觉不到请求转发的。根据转发方式的不同,可以区分为...
2017-10-15 16:12:00
97
转载 java面试题
一.笔试题之Java基础部分 1、一个".java"<big>源文件中是否可以包括多个类(不是内部类)?有什么限制? - 可以有多个类,但只能有一个public...
2017-10-14 22:14:00
495
转载 Java的动态绑定机制
Java的动态绑定又称为运行时绑定。意思就是说,程序会在运行的时候自动选择调用哪儿个方法。 一、动态绑定的过程: 例子: 1 public class Son extends Father2 Son son = new Son();3 son.method(); 1. 首先...
2017-10-14 13:45:00
115
转载 linux操作系统详解(Linux不再难懂)
一、什么是linux操作系统?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思...
2017-10-11 22:33:00
659
转载 (实战篇)SSM三大框架整合详细教程(Spring+SpringMVC+MyBatis)
声明:本整合教程在maven项目下,采用Mapper代理开发方式 Dao方式请参考博文:http://blog.youkuaiyun.com/gwd1154978352/article/details/68953956 1、基本概念 1.1、Spring Spring ...
2017-10-10 12:20:00
855
转载 JSTL(JSP标准标签库)介绍
作者:herongxin 前言 从JSP 1.1规范开始,JSP就支持在JSP中使用自定义标签了,自定义标签的广泛使用造成了程序员重复定义,这样就促成了JSTL(JavaServer Pages Standard Tag Library)的诞生。 因为工作中需要用到JSTL,但网上却苦于找...
2017-10-10 12:16:00
165
转载 职业经验
1、分享第一条经验:“学历代表过去、能力代表现在、学习力代表未来。”其实这是一个来自国外教育领域的一个研究结果。相信工作过几年、十几年的朋友对这 个道理有些体会吧。但我相信这一点也很重要:“重要的道理明白太晚将抱憾终生!”所以放在每一条,让刚刚毕业的朋友们早点看到哈! 2、一定要确定自己的发...
2017-10-10 11:55:00
94
转载 git入门经典教材
https://backlogtool.com/git-tutorial/cn/ 转载于:https://my.oschina.net/u/3704129/blog/1548317...
2017-10-10 11:49:00
101
转载 学习笔记
一,基础部分 DAY01---14 # 常识 ## 常见操作 - 文件的显示隐藏 - 隐藏文件:右键 -> 勾选隐藏 - 显示隐藏文件: 工具-> 文件夹选项->查看->显示隐藏的文件 - 文件后缀的显示隐藏 工具->...
2017-10-10 11:34:00
173
转载 Linux中内存buffer和cache的区别
分类:LINUX 原文地址:Linux中内存buffer和cache的区别作者:platinaluo 细心的朋友会注意到,当你在linux下频繁存取文件后,物理内存会很快被用光,当程序结束后,内存不会被正常释放,而是一直作为caching.这个问题,貌似有不少人在问,不过都...
2017-10-10 10:16:00
106
转载 我眼中的技术地图
抽下午的时间把自己这些年的技术梳理出来,能力有限,只算是罗列一些点吧(当然只要我列出的,多少是我个人在实际项目中接触过的),希望能给不管是新入行,还是试图做转型的从业者带来一些帮助。 大致分为四类,详见思维导图: 工程方法领域: 工程方法领域的积累,其实不仅仅包括...
2017-10-10 10:07:00
392
转载 JAVA笔试题笔记
一.笔试题之Java基础部分 1、一个".java"源文件中是否可以包括多个类(不是内部类)?有什么限制? - 可以有多个类,但只能有一个public的类,并且public的类名必须与文件名相一致。 2、Java有没有goto? - java中的保留字,现在没有在java中使用。...
2017-10-10 09:50:00
1212
转载 学习笔记_JAVA基础
- 进程:就是正在运行的应用程序.进程负责了内存空间的划分. - 线程:一个进程中的代码是由线程去执行的,线程就是进程中的一个执行路径. - 多线程:一个进程中有多个线程可以同时执行任务. - 多线程的好处:1.解决一个进程中可以同时...
2017-10-10 09:47:00
110
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人